Evidence illegally obtained may not be used to obtain a conviction against the accused. This is known as the

A.

House Rule

B.

Warrantless Wiretapping Rule

C.

Exclusionary Rule

D.

Right to a Fair Evidentiary Trial Rule

E.

Physical Penetration Rule

Answer #1

The answer is C. Exclusionary Rule

The rule prevents evidence collected or analyzed in violation of the defendant's constitutional rights from being used in a court of law.

Evidence obtained in violation of one's constitutional right is evidence obtained illegally and hence cannot be used in State or federal courts.
